Things to do in Colorado Springs?
Colorado Springs, Colorado is a vibrant city nestled in the Rocky Mountains. With natural attractions like Garden of the Gods and Pikes Peak, outdoor enthusiasts can take advantage of hiking, mountain biking, rock climbing, and more. The city also offers many cultural attractions such as the Cheyenne Mountain Zoo, U.S. Olympic Training Center and Shrine of Remembrance Memorial. Shopping opportunities are abundant at The Citadel Mall or downtown's Antique Row. Whether visiting or settling down, you'll find something to love in Colorado Springs

Things to do in Red Feather Lakes?
Living in Red Feather Lakes, CO is truly a unique experience. Nestled in the heart of the Rocky Mountains in Northern Colorado, the area offers stunning scenery and plenty of outdoor activities to enjoy. The elevation is 8,000 feet so there is plenty of snow during winter months and warm, sunny days during the summer season. Residents enjoy spending time out on hiking trails, fishing in nearby lakes, camping or just simply enjoying the views of lush green mountains and bright blue skies. The small mountain community also provides its residents with a relaxed atmosphere where they can escape from their hectic lives down below. With ample opportunities for entertainment, recreation and relaxation, Red Feather Lakes has something for everyone who loves the outdoors!
